also I didn't know if books would be allowed for recommendation, but this one disturbed the shit out of me:

 

http://www.amazon.com/Ordinary-Men-Reserve-Battalion-Solution/dp/0060995068/ref=sr_1_1?ie=UTF8&qid=1361134216&sr=8-1&keywords=ordinary+men

 

It's basically a research based narrative of a group of Polish citizens under Nazi occupation that were in charge of rounding up and sometimes executing Jewish members of their own populous. It's partially a response to the shoddy academic treatise of Daniel Goldberg that claimed Germans and Europeans were "willing executioners" due to a long history of anti-Semitism (aka complete kneejerk bullshit). The way this book shows you are members of the public are manipulated into killing their former friends, lovers, co-workers is absolutely bone chilling, in my opinion.

 

edit: the reserve battalions were made up of German and Polish citizens.

Inside - very gory (if a little silly in parts) and good suspense

Martyrs - very disturbing concept and a gruelling ordeal, stays with you for a good week after

A Serbian Film - the most fucked up film to date imho but taken with a pinch of salt is a very well made film if a little too well made

Ichi the Killer (uncut) - Japanese extreme at its best

Grace - a slow paced creepy tale

The Ring (Japanese version) - very slow but its worth the money shot at the end especially when watching it in a dark room

Mum and Dad - fucked up Britsh extreme flick but I couldn't quite take Bones from Op Good Guys seriously enough

Audition - a little long winded but a teeth gritting ending

The Devil Inside - a shit cam style film but the scary bits kinda worked on a loud cinema system although its totally ripped off Chris Cunningham

Drag Me To Hell - a tongue n cheek Sam Rami shock horror that's good to make your girlfriend jump

 

Don't Look Now hasn't been mentioned yet and Frontiers and Human Centipede 2 are next on my to do list. I've also been told the new 'I Spit On Your Grave' is worth a watch even though it actually didn't make its budget because everyone just pirated it which is probably what I will do.

 

I don't do those shit 70's nasties with real animal slaughter/abuse and got 15mins into some 'Banned from TV' video comp with real executions and suicides before I had to turn it off.
